Zoob pieces come in five different shapes and pop together. See how the balls pop into the curved holders?

The 125-piece Zoob box comes with ideas and directions for building lots of creations – from a crown to a person to a DNA strand.. But, of course, you can create your own inventions. That’s the fun of it!
